Output 1ad3009b6253119db8aa400a86a93e9d31c72b0d9d7c6be5ef9e4e91ca0dd8e4:0

value
588647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b1a623ff05cc64e2d3aa07d9d0c927844a128d3 OP_EQUAL
address
3LCvhfQooXqURuiExVrgTAM3ihDAVwDC8E
transaction
1ad3009b6253119db8aa400a86a93e9d31c72b0d9d7c6be5ef9e4e91ca0dd8e4